#d08dfa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d08dfa is composed of 81.6% red, 55.3%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.8% cyan, 43.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 276.9 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 76.7%. #d08dfa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a11bf5.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

#d08dfa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d08dfa has RGB values of R:208, G:141,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 13667834.

Shades and Tints of #d08dfa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0112 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d08dfa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4bfc8 is the less saturated color, while #d188ff is the most saturated one.
